Part of Scientific and Technical Advice Cell (STAC) guidance


Key STAC principles - strategic themes

A STAC:

  • Is an advisory group. It does not make decisions.
  • Primarily advises the RP particularly where there may be significant wider and/or long-term health and environmental consequences that require a range of scientific and technical expertise to be coordinated.
  • May be preceded by, or work alongside, specific coordination arrangements relating to particular hazards or specific types of emergencies.
  • Needs to understand and then assess through exercising what it will do and how it fits into wider plans.
  • Needs to remain adaptable and flexible.
